Nicole Kidman stole the spotlight at the Vanity Fair Oscars afterparty without even trying.
On March 15th, the quick video clip showed the actress walking behind Jeff Bezos and Lauren Sanchez as the couple posed for photos on the red carpet.
Her presence instantly drew all the attention, turning into a viral moment online.
The party took place at the Los Angeles County Museum of Art.
Kidman had switched into a bold gold gown with an optical illusion design.
Sanchez wore a strapless vintage dress with a corseted top and mermaid shape.
Kidman seemed oblivious as she passed by, but her star power shifted the focus right away.
Social media lit up with fans praising Hollywood legends over billionaire couples.
Many pointed out that Oscars' events belong to actors and actresses, not just deep pockets.
Viewers loved how it highlighted natural charisma that money cannot buy.
This fun mishap came right after Kidman faced backlash for her look at the Academy Award ceremony earlier that night.
Her custom strapless gown and a soft blush, with silver details and feathers divided opinions,
with some calling the color wrong for her, or the style.
